Accreditation

We are now accredited as a college and are working hard in partnership with the Association of Christian Religious Practitioners and the Quality Council for Trades and Occupations to offer the new professional qualification. Please pray with us that the new institutions offering to train in this space have a love for the Lord Jesus and a clarity around the importance of the proclamation of God’s word. We hope to be a great blessing to these bodies, as well as the various colleges who will seek to be accredited in this space. We have been approached by a few colleges to collaborate with them. Student Bursaries and Lecturer Support

The majority of our students come to us because they do not have access to other theological training and rely on bursaries to fund their studies. About 80% of our students need bursaries to study and a few of our students also require travel assistance to attend.  We are so grateful for our gospel partners who have already offered to help.

As we grow and expand as a college, we are going to need more trained staff. Currently nine of our staff are doing further part-time theological training with other colleges.
